Output 277c64d2b0dd64c8a89e23bbdb94c68ef774567b438eecfaaa02e7675d74d476:0

value
8021467
script pubkey
OP_0 OP_PUSHBYTES_20 67fc52fdcf222cb9c32d9cbf486f3b60a86293be
address
bc1qvl799lw0ygktnsednjl5smemvz5x9ya73humx4
transaction
277c64d2b0dd64c8a89e23bbdb94c68ef774567b438eecfaaa02e7675d74d476
confirmations
144708
spent
true